Transaction 670ec48635e8b8f9094bd5883e845e2561b91d23be76aa166de91ab5d0f0a353
1 Input
1 Output
-
670ec48635e8b8f9094bd5883e845e2561b91d23be76aa166de91ab5d0f0a353:0
- value
- 3243258
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d977266cfe5bc09ecd14de8e29945ed77b3277d
- address
- bc1qlkthyek0uk7qnmx3fh5w9x29a4mmxfmaw0pg9c